Fulbright Scholarship Program 2025 is one of the world’s most prestigious and competitive scholarship programs, offering students, scholars, and professionals the opportunity to study, teach, and conduct research in over 140 countries.
Established in 1946 by U.S. Senator J. William Fulbright, the program promotes mutual understanding and collaboration between nations through education and cultural exchange.

Types of Fulbright Scholarship Program Available in 2025
The Fulbright Program offers several categories tailored to different academic and professional backgrounds. Some of the main programs for 2025 include:
- Fulbright Student Program: For recent graduates, master’s and doctoral candidates who wish to pursue studies or research abroad.
- Fulbright Scholar Program: For university faculty members, researchers, and professionals seeking opportunities to teach or conduct research internationally.
- Fulbright Foreign Student Program: For students from around the world who want to study in the United States.
- Fulbright English Teaching Assistant (ETA) Program: For individuals who want to teach English abroad and promote cultural exchange.
- Fulbright Specialist Program: For professionals and experts who provide short-term expertise in various academic and professional fields.
Eligibility and Application Process for Fulbright Scholarship Program 2025
To be considered for the Fulbright Scholarship 2025,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ria, which vary by country and program type. However, general requirements include:
- A strong academic record with relevant qualifications.
- English language proficiency (TOEFL or IELTS may be required).
- A well-defined study or research proposal aligned with Fulbright’s mission.
- A commitment to cultural exchange and global collaboration.
The application process typically includes:
1. Online Application Submission: Applicants must complete an online application form, providing personal details, academic background, and a statement of purpose.
2. Academic Transcripts and Test Scores: Submission of official academic records and standardized test scores (if required).
3. Letters of Recommendation: Typically, two or three recommendation letters from academic or professional references.
4. Interviews: Shortlisted candidates may be invited for an interview with the local Fulbright commission or U.S. embassy.
5. Final Selection and Notification: Successful candidates receive an offer and begin preparations for their Fulbright journey.
Deadlines for 2025 Applications
Application deadlines vary by country, but most Fulbright programs have deadlines between March and October 2024 for the 2025 academic year. It is essential to check your country’s Fulbright Commission or U.S. Embassy website for specific dates and application requirements.
How Fulbright Transforms Lives
Many renowned leaders, scholars, and innovators have benefited from the Fulbright experience. From Nobel Prize winners to government leaders, Fulbright alumni have made remarkable contributions across various fields, including science, arts, business, and diplomacy.
One notable example is Muhammad Yunus, a Fulbright alumnus and Nobel Peace Prize winner who pioneered microfinance to fight poverty. His journey highlights how the Fulbright Program enables scholars to create real-world impact beyond academia.
